> I haven't waterproofed the sensor head but I did experiment with a ~30m long
> Ethernet cable to see whether I could locate a second sensor at my remote
> antenna switch plus the one near the rig, to check the feeder loss.  It
> didn't work out.  Looking at the schematics, I think there are resistors in
> the lines inside the sensor box that might be worth bypassing to see if I
> can get enough signal back for a realistic reading, but I ran out of play
> time before being able to try that.
